当前位置: 首页 > news >正文

深圳seo整站优化承接湖南省住房与城乡建设网站

深圳seo整站优化承接,湖南省住房与城乡建设网站,网站建设 福步,免费信息发布平台网站SQL - 数据操作语句 文章目录 SQL - 数据操作语句数据操作语言-DML1 新增2 修改3 删除4 清空 数据类型1 数值类型2 字符串类型3 日期时间类型 数据操作语言-DML 概念: DML(Data Manipulation Language), 数据操作语言。对数据表数据的增、删…

SQL - 数据操作语句

文章目录

  • SQL - 数据操作语句
    • 数据操作语言-DML
      • 1 新增
      • 2 修改
      • 3 删除
      • 4 清空
    • 数据类型
      • 1 数值类型
      • 2 字符串类型
      • 3 日期时间类型

数据操作语言-DML

概念:

  • DML(Data Manipulation Language), 数据操作语言。
  • 对数据表数据的增、删、改操作。

1 新增

**语法: **INSERT INTO 表名(列1, 列2, 列3…) VALUES(值1, 值2, 值3…);

代码演示:

新增一条数据:

# 新增一条数据
insert into student
(stu_id,stu_name,stu_age,stu_gender,stu_address,stu_born)
values(101,'张三',20,'男','北京昌平','2000-1-1');

新增多条数据:

# 新增多条数据
insert into student
values(102,'李四',21,'男','北京海淀','2000-1-1'),(103,'张说',20,'男','北京朝阳','2000-1-1'),(104,'张玖',20,'男','北京通州','2000-1-1'),(105,'赵六',20,'男','北京大兴','2000-1-1'),(106,'王五',20,'男','北京怀柔','2000-1-1'),(107,'张利',20,'男','北京昌平','2000-1-1');

部分列添加数据:

# 部分列添加数据
insert into student(stu_id,stu_name,stu_address)
values(108,'刘备','四川'),(109,'曹操','河南'),(110,'孙权','哈尔滨');

注意:表名后的列名和VALUES里的值要一一对应(个数、顺序、类型)

2 修改

语法: UPDATE 表名 SET 列1=新值1 ,列2 = 新值2,… WHERE 条件;

代码演示:

# 2 修改
# 需求: 修改学号为101的 年龄加5 地址改为'北京昌平沙河'
update student set stu_age = stu_age+5, stu_address = '北京昌平沙河' where stu_id = 101;

注意:

  • SET 后多个列名=值。
  • 绝大多数情况下都要加WHERE条件,指定修改,否则为整表更新。

3 删除

**语法: **DELETE FROM 表名 WHERE 条件;

代码演示:

delete:

# 3 删除
# 需求: 删除学号为102的学生信息
delete from student where stu_id=102;

注意: 删除时,如若不加WHERE条件,删除的是整张表的数据。

4 清空

语法: TRUNCATE TABLE 表名;

代码演示:

truncate table:

# 使用 truncate table 表名 清空数据, 先删除表, 再新建表, 只能整表删除..
truncate table student;

注意: delete 和 truncate 的区别

DELETE是清空整张表的数据,不释放空间;TRUNCATE是把表销毁,再按照原表的结构创建一张新表,释放空间。
TRUNCATE速度比DELETE快。
DELETE属于DML语句,可以回滚,TRUNCATE属于DDL语句,不可以回滚。

数据类型

MySQL支持多种类型,大致可以分为三类:

  • 数值类型
  • 日期时间类型
  • 字符串类型

数据类型可以用来约束数据的类型。

1 数值类型

类型大小范围(有符号)范围(无符号)
INT4字节(-2147483648,2147483647)(0,4294967295)
DOUBLE8字节(-1.797E+308,-2.22E-308)(0,2.22E-308,1.797E+308)
DOUBLE(M,D)8字节DOUBLE(5,2) ,-999.99-999.99M表示位数最大值65,D表示小数位数
DECIMAL(M,D)8字节DECIMAL(5,2) ,-999.99-999.99同上

2 字符串类型

类型大小用途
CHAR0-255字符定长字符串 char(10)10个字符。优点:查询速度快;缺点:浪费空间
VARCHAR0-65535字符变长字符串 varchar(10)10个字符 优点:节省空间;缺点:查询速度慢
BLOB0-65535字节存储二进制形式的文件数据
TEXT0-65535字节存储长文本文件数据

注: MySQL中每条记录最大长度64k。

3 日期时间类型

类型大小范围格式用途
DATE3字节1000-01-01/9999-12-31YYYY-MM-DD日期值
TIME3字节-838:59:59’/'838:59:59HH:MM:SS时间值或持续时间
YEAR1字节1901/2155YYYY年份值
DATETIME8字节1000-01-01 00:00:00/9999-12-31 23:59:59YYYY-MM-DD HH:MM:SS混合日期和时间值
TIMESTAMP4字节1970-01-01 00:00:00/2038 结束时间是北京时间 2038-1-19 11:14:07格林尼治时间 2038年1月19日 凌晨 03:14:07YYYYMMDD HHMMSS混合日期和时间值,时间戳
http://www.yayakq.cn/news/75331/

相关文章:

  • 南充城市建设投诉网站logo设计免费生成器在线
  • 云主机如何建网站wordpress后台图片
  • 开办 网站建设费 科目外贸网站建设系统
  • 如何在百度搜索到自己的网站单页网站在线制作
  • 国内专业的网站建设网站开发方案设计
  • 菏泽的给公司做网站的wordpress联盟营销
  • 全国网站直播平台被摧毁网站设置兼容模式怎么弄
  • 建站快车怎么样wordpress配合七牛云
  • 贵阳网站建设服务公司旅游网站建设方案预算
  • 高端网站制app推广方式有哪些
  • 模块化html5网站开发4s店网站建设方案
  • 运城市住房和城乡建设局网站界面设计图
  • 互动网站建设的主页wordpress加密页面访问
  • 茌平企业做网站推广公司网页制作html
  • 广州做网站的网络公司网络工程师考试资料
  • dede网站入侵网站开发什么比较有创意
  • 网站建造免费南昌建站系统外包
  • 用asp做的几个大网站广告设计找工作
  • 做门面商铺比较好的网站电商是通过什么渠道销售产品
  • 黄村网站开发公司电话成都品牌包装设计
  • 公司注册网站查询网站在服务器
  • 网站弹窗特效湖北省建设厅官方网站资料网
  • 一键生成海报的网站上海网约车平台
  • 狮山做网站移动网站模板下载
  • 网站正能量不用下载直接进入主页可以吗重庆手机网站建设公司
  • 门户网站登录入口alexa排名与什么有关系
  • 做的好的区块链网站封开网站建设
  • 桂林wordpress上海搜索引擎优化1
  • 深圳做电商平台网站做国际贸易网站要什么条件
  • 傻瓜式网站简单界面wordpress 简洁文章主题